Re: Chook owners... i need your help please :_|

Hi Jane, It could be just moulting .


Mature hens usually do it once a year around Autumn,at the end of their laying season and when the daylight hours are shorter.

Re: Chook owners... i need your help please :_|

She might be just moulting or you might have the problem we have just treated - mites.


 


My OH went to collect the eggs the other day and noticed these tiny, pin head size insects on his arm.  Turns out they were mites so we bought the necessary powder and powdered the chooks and henhouse.  Apparently they can cause them to go off the lay and moult.
